This is the Los Angeles RBA for July 31, 2026.

Up to six BLACK SWIFTS were seen by Claremont Wilderness Park and along Cobal Canyon Motorway through July 26.  Late afternoon and early evening is the time to look for these birds.

Up to six BROWN-CRESTED FLYCATCHERS (including juveniles) continued below the Little Rock-Palmdale Dam through July 30.  One viewing location is at Google maps 34.4886,-118.0250. 

There is no vehicle access and you will need to walk the road from the locked gate to this location.  Be aware of the adjacent restricted access and construction areas.  Avoid entering the riparian habitat and the area near the dam itself.  Up to four SUMMER TANAGERS continued in the area through July 29 and a BALD EAGLE was there through July 28. 

A YELLOW-HEADED BLACKBIRD was at Malibu Bluffs Park on July 28.

A SUMMER TANAGER was at Monrovia Canyon Park on July 30.
